Abstract
An imbalance-determining system for a dynamic balancing machine for two-plane balancing of rotary elements such as vehicle wheel-and-tire assemblies includes a chuck and spindle mounted in a spindle housing in vibration-isolation orientation on a machine base. A drive mechanism includes main and auxiliary motors mounted on the machine base. The rotary element is brought to speed by a drive wheel mounted on the main motor to move between a driving orientation in contact with the rotary element and a storage orientation out of contact with the rotary element. A lightweight belt coupling the spindle to the auxiliary motor transmits power from the auxiliary motor to the rotary element. Once the rotary element is accelerated to the desired rotation frequency, the drive wheel is moved out of contact with the rotary element and the auxiliary motor is energized to maintain the rotary element rotation rate at about the desired frequency of rotation with little effort. Vibrational forces resulting from imbalance in the moving rotary element at the desired rotation frequency are transmitted through the spindle to the housing free of the effect of any imbalance in the drive wheel.
